I would like from this subproject next:

A list of maps, map sizes and warp connections we need for CR1. Sets the goal nicely.

Initially we can just create empty maps with base floor tiles with appropriate warp connections and then start filling in the world into that as soon as stuff gets done so we see if stuff actually works in-game.

The list does not have to be final. Things can be both removed and added later on.

The list should be a document in our wiki someone is responsible for keeping up to date.

Depends. If we do two separate copies for tutorial and later visits, then having different map files for them will allow us to make changes. If you return to the same place, than tutorial is still a good name. BTW, the map path isn't stored anywhere. Only the reference number in maps.xml. So we can change the map path without breaking things (unlike in *Athena!).
